  • Abstract
    Crosstalk is a key factor that can cause performance degradation in VDSL2. Balancing the transmit power spectra refers to as spectrum management to diminish the impact of crosstalk. The distributed band-preference spectrum management (DBPSM) adopts a bit-moving process to highlight the data rates of weak users. However, it still leaves room for improvement. This paper proposes a new tone and band selection method to improve the performance of DBPSM and proves that the new tone selection method makes the bit-moving process more efficient. Simulation results show that the new band selection method can increase the data rates of weak users.
